Transaction 7111aba6714ea99ebca5daa185535268fdaef639461767fe4bd682e801da3967

1 Input
2 Outputs
  • 7111aba6714ea99ebca5daa185535268fdaef639461767fe4bd682e801da3967:0
  • value  5000000
    address  1NZLuLbfCDRwAnHgrdKxhz55RsEgvdRPWL
  • 7111aba6714ea99ebca5daa185535268fdaef639461767fe4bd682e801da3967:1
  • value  6759288
    address  1EpQnSF8G6YC4oA1gv13Aps1sHkn2wF26M